This optical sensor features five (5) IR LEDs with corresponding phototransistors that measure the amount of infrared light reflected from a surface. Light colors reflect light whereas dark colors absorb light. Each of the eight channels can be read directly by the digital I/O lines of your robot's microcontroller brain.
Features
5-ch ITR20001/T infrared detector, high sensitivity, anti-jamming, stable performance
High precision analog output, combined with PID control algorithm, allows the robot tracks lines more stable
